Jul 10                           
            2024                           
          
        
          
            
              SELL 
            
            
                Sale (or disposition) back to the issuer 
            
                            
         
        
          
              $739               
              $8.5 p/Share               
          
        
            
        
          
              87 
              Reduced 100.0% 
          
   
         
        
          
            0 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Jul 10                           
            2024                           
          
        
          
            
              SELL 
            
            
                Disposition due to a tender of shares in a change of control transaction 
            
                            
         
        
          
              $3,379,166               
              $8.5 p/Share               
          
        
            
        
          
              397,549 
              Reduced 100.0% 
          
   
         
        
          
            0 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Jun 27                           
            2024                           
          
        
                           
         
        
          
              -                  
          
        
            
        
          
              12,729 
              Reduced 3.1% 
          
   
         
        
          
            397,636 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 22                           
            2024                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$145,248               
              $6.29 p/Share               
          
        
            
        
          
              23,092 
              Reduced 5.33% 
          
   
         
        
          
            410,365 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 22                           
            2024                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              70,835 
              Added 14.57% 
          
   
         
        
          
            415,442 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Feb 27                           
            2024                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$66,069               
              $5.27 p/Share               
          
        
            
        
          
              12,537 
              Reduced 3.34% 
          
   
         
        
          
            362,622 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Feb 27                           
            2024                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              47,244 
              Added 11.18% 
          
   
         
        
          
            375,159 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 24                           
            2023                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$29,386               
              $3.71 p/Share               
          
        
            
        
          
              7,921 
              Reduced 2.36% 
          
   
         
        
          
            327,915 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 24                           
            2023                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              32,524 
              Added 8.97% 
          
   
         
        
          
            330,010 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 23                           
            2023                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$39,142               
              $3.73 p/Share               
          
        
            
        
          
              10,494 
              Reduced 3.34% 
          
   
         
        
          
            303,312 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 23                           
            2023                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              43,091 
              Added 12.3% 
          
   
         
        
          
            307,186 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Feb 27                           
            2023                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$36,309               
              $2.89 p/Share               
          
        
            
        
          
              12,564 
              Reduced 4.44% 
          
   
         
        
          
            270,715 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Feb 27                           
            2023                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              44,199 
              Added 13.5% 
          
   
         
        
          
            283,279 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Jul 28                           
            2022                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$30,969               
              $2.05 p/Share               
          
        
            
        
          
              15,107 
              Reduced 5.94% 
          
   
         
        
          
            239,080 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Jul 28                           
            2022                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              $127,178               
              $2.05 p/Share               
          
        
            
        
          
              62,038 
              Added 19.62% 
          
   
         
        
          
            254,187 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 23                           
            2022                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$22,035               
              $2.1 p/Share               
          
        
            
        
          
              10,493 
              Reduced 5.18% 
          
   
         
        
          
            192,149 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 23                           
            2022                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              43,089 
              Added 18.02% 
          
   
         
        
          
            196,023 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 22                           
            2022                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$8,001               
              $2.1 p/Share               
          
        
            
        
          
              3,810 
              Reduced 2.33% 
          
   
         
        
          
            159,553 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 22                           
            2022                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              15,645 
              Added 8.74% 
          
   
         
        
          
            163,363 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Feb 25                           
            2022                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$6,363               
              $1.92 p/Share               
          
        
            
        
          
              3,314 
              Reduced 2.19% 
          
   
         
        
          
            147,718 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Feb 25                           
            2022                           
          
        
          
            
              BUY 
            
            
                Grant, award, or other acquisition 
            
                            
         
        
          
              -                  
          
        
            
        
          
              13,609 
              Added 8.27% 
          
   
         
        
          
            151,032 Class A Common Stock 
          
          
        
          
             
                
        
      
      
        
            Mar 23                           
            2021                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$14,032               
              $2.12 p/Share               
          
        
            
        
          
              6,619 
              Reduced 4.6% 
          
   
         
        
          
            137,423 Class A common stock, ... 
          
          
        
          
             
                
        
      
      
        
            Mar 23                           
            2021                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              27,182 
              Added 15.88% 
          
   
         
        
          
            144,042 Class A common stock, ... 
          
          
        
          
             
                
        
      
      
        
            Mar 22                           
            2021                           
          
        
          
            
              SELL 
            
            
                Payment of exercise price or tax liability 
            
                            
         
        
          
              $8,534               
              $2.24 p/Share               
          
        
            
        
          
              3,810 
              Reduced 3.16% 
          
   
         
        
          
            116,860 Class A common stock, ... 
          
          
        
          
             
                
        
      
      
        
            Mar 22                           
            2021                           
          
        
          
            
              BUY 
            
            
                Exercise of conversion of derivative security 
            
                            
         
        
          
              -                  
          
        
            
        
          
              15,643 
              Added 11.48% 
          
   
         
        
          
            120,670 Class A common stock, ...